Listing Information

Embark on a voyage through time, a grand assemblage of historical artifacts that traverses the rich tapestry of American, African, European, and Native American heritage awaits you. This auction presents a rare opportunity to acquire pieces from the esteemed collection of Dr. Francis Amos, alongside a remarkable array of items that have shaped our world's diverse cultures and history.

Dive into the valorous past of the American Revolution and Civil War with items like the storied Civil War Colt Pistol carried by Colonel Bartruff and intimate antique documents that offer a glimpse into the lives of those who shaped a nation. Behold the intricate craftsmanship and spirit of Native American culture through exceptional artifacts, from beaded drops to ceremonial pipes, each with its own narrative and enduring legacy.

From the fertile landscapes of Africa, we present artifacts that embody the continent’s profound history and artistic achievements. European relics bring to life the stories of empires and culture, adding a regal touch to the collection.
